## Deployment: Offline Mode

Terrascout caches survey forms and queued submissions locally when connectivity drops. Sync resumes automatically once the device regains signal; conflicts are resolved last-write-wins unless the form schema changed. If you are paged for stuck queues, restart the sync worker before anything else. Offline mode is controlled entirely by the deployment config. The values currently shipped to field units are listed below.

service settings:
ralael:
  pin: 7453
  tenant: zorath
  seal: seal_087806e4
  metrics_host: metrics.ralael.paliqworks.example
  standby_team: fraath
  escalation: praok-istiel
  nonce: 10e083

☐ Key ceremony step 7 — GC pause attestation. Before we seal the signing keys for the Matchwell plugin API, confirm the matching service survived the forced full-GC test without dropping a pairing. Plugin authors: your hooks must tolerate pauses up to 400 ms, so don't assume real-time callbacks. Once the attestation is signed, the ceremony vault gets re-sealed, and it reopens only with the recovery passphrase noted right below.

vault phrase of tagag-fawef = lammir-ulaiel-oliax-belox-eliox-ulaok-gilael-norys-holox-fenir

## Getting into the Temporary Site

While Marrowgate House gets its long-overdue renovation, we're all camped out at the Pellworth Annexe on Quarry Lane. It's a bit of a maze, so here's the short version: enter through the blue side door (the grand front entrance is for the gallery downstairs, not us). Your Fenbrook badge won't work on the annexe readers yet, so for the first fortnight everyone shares the keypad on the blue door. Tap the bell if it jams, then punch in the code below.

turnstile pass: bdg-YEOZLM-79341408